: There are at least two women he TRULY loved--his wife, Deirdre Campbell (as I'm sure you know), from INDIANA JONES AND THE DANCE OF THE GIANTS and INDIANA JONES AND THE SEVEN VEILS; and Alecia Dunstin, from all three Max McCoy novels. Remember the curse... "You will kill what you love." I believe in HOLLOW EARTH Indy says words to the effect of "The only reason she's still alive is because I haven't told her how I feel about about her."
